S.673: A bill to require the conveyance of the decommissioned Coast Guard Cutter STORIS.

Bill Summary
Requires the Commandant of the Coast Guard to convey the decommissioned Coast Guard Cutter STORIS to the Storis Museum, a nonprofit entity of Juneau, Alaska, provided that the Museum agrees to enumerated conditions.
(Source: Library of Congress)
